Lowell Gordon Henness, 89, of Chillicothe, went to Heaven on April 2, 2022. He was a loving husband and father and loved by all that knew him.
He was born June 9th, 1932, the son of the late Raymond and Effie Byers Henness. On December 30, 1967, he married the former Mary Alice Bowman, who survives. They enjoyed 54 years of marriage together.

Gordon was a home builder and owned and operated Henness Construction of Chillicothe. He also retired from General Electric in Circleville in 1993 after 33 years of employment. He was a wonderful provider and loved to work. Since his retirement he loved making crafts for friends and family.
Gordon loved the Lord and was a member of Jefferson Avenue Church of Christ in Christian Union of Chillicothe for over 40 years. He will be fondly remembered by his family as being a good Christian man.
